Mali-Folkecenter Nyetaa Accredited to the Green Climate Fund as a Direct Access Entity

The Board of the Green Climate Fund (GCF), meeting in Dushanbe (Tajikistan) at its 45th session (B.45), approved on Wednesday 1 July 2026 the accreditation of Mali-Folkecenter Nyetaa (MFC Nyetaa) as a Direct Access Entity of the Fund.
This decision marks the successful conclusion of a rigorous and demanding process, conducted over several years, during which MFC Nyetaa demonstrated the strength of its governance, the reliability of its fiduciary management, and the compliance of its policies and environmental and social safeguard systems with the highest international standards. The accreditation will now enable MFC Nyetaa to access Green Climate Fund resources directly, in order to develop and implement climate change adaptation and mitigation projects for the benefit of Malian communities.

About Mali-Folkecenter Nyetaa
Established in 1999 with support of the Danish Folkecenter for Renewable Energy and based in Bamako, Mali-Folkecenter Nyetaa is a Malian non-governmental organisation working in the fields of renewable energy, climate resilience, sustainable agriculture, environmental protection and local economic development. A signatory of a framework agreement with the Malian State, MFC Nyetaa has been implementing projects and programmes for the benefit of rural and urban communities for more than twenty years, notably through its network of Local Resource Hubs (Pôles de Ressources Locales), and has contributed to the development of major national strategic documents, including Mali’s National Climate Change Policy and the National Renewable Energy Development Strategy.
